# # Autogenerated by generate-bytecode-expectations. # --- wrap: no test function name: f --- snippet: " var f; var x = 1; z = 10; function f1() { var y; eval(\"function t() { delete x; }; f = t; f();\"); } f1(); " frame size: 1 parameter count: 1 bytecode array length: 12 bytecodes: [ /* 10 E> */ B(StackCheck), /* 15 S> */ B(LdaConstant), U8(0), B(Star), R(0), B(CallRuntime), U16(Runtime::kDeleteLookupSlot), R(0), U8(1), B(LdaUndefined), /* 25 S> */ B(Return), ] constant pool: [ ONE_BYTE_INTERNALIZED_STRING_TYPE ["x"], ] handlers: [ ] --- snippet: " var f; var x = 1; z = 10; function f1() { var y; eval(\"function t() { return delete y; }; f = t; f();\"); } f1(); " frame size: 0 parameter count: 1 bytecode array length: 3 bytecodes: [ /* 10 E> */ B(StackCheck), /* 15 S> */ B(LdaFalse), /* 31 S> */ B(Return), ] constant pool: [ ] handlers: [ ] --- snippet: " var f; var x = 1; z = 10; function f1() { var y; eval(\"function t() { return delete z; }; f = t; f();\"); } f1(); " frame size: 1 parameter count: 1 bytecode array length: 11 bytecodes: [ /* 10 E> */ B(StackCheck), /* 15 S> */ B(LdaConstant), U8(0), B(Star), R(0), B(CallRuntime), U16(Runtime::kDeleteLookupSlot), R(0), U8(1), /* 31 S> */ B(Return), ] constant pool: [ ONE_BYTE_INTERNALIZED_STRING_TYPE ["z"], ] handlers: [ ]